VBA Const

VBA Const

Apa itu VBA Const (Konstanta)?

Variabel adalah jantung dan jiwa dari setiap bahasa pemrograman. Kami belum pernah melihat pembuat kode atau pengembang yang tidak mengandalkan variabel dalam proyek atau programnya. Sebagai pembuat kode, tidak ada yang tidak berbeda dari yang lain. Kami menggunakan variabel 99% dari waktu. Kita semua menggunakan pernyataan “Redup”; kita mendeklarasikan variabel VBADeklarasikan Variabel VBADeklarasi variabel diperlukan dalam VBA untuk mendefinisikan variabel untuk tipe data tertentu sehingga dapat menyimpan nilai; variabel apa pun yang tidak ditentukan dalam VBA tidak dapat menyimpan nilai.Baca lebih lanjut. Artikel kami telah menunjukkan kepada Anda tentang mendeklarasikan variabel melalui pernyataan “Dim”. Tapi kami mendeklarasikan variabel menggunakan cara lain juga. Artikel ini akan menunjukkan kepada Anda rute alternatif untuk mendeklarasikan variabel, yaitu metode “VBA Constant”.

“Const” adalah singkatan dari “Constants” di VBA. Menggunakan kata “Const” VBA, kita dapat mendeklarasikan variabel seperti cara kita mendeklarasikan variabel menggunakan kata kunci “Dim”. Kita dapat menampilkan variabel ini di bagian atas modul, di antara modul, di setiap subrutin di VBASubrutin Di VBASUB di VBA adalah prosedur yang berisi semua kode yang secara otomatis memberikan pernyataan subrutin dan bagian tengah digunakan untuk pengkodean. Sub pernyataan dapat bersifat publik dan pribadi dan nama subprosedur wajib ada di VBA.baca lebih lanjut dan fungsi prosedur, dan modul kelas.

Untuk mendeklarasikan variabel, kita perlu menggunakan kata “Const” untuk menampilkan nilai konstanta. Setelah variabel dideklarasikan dan diberi biaya, kami tidak dapat mengubah bobot di seluruh skrip.

Anda bebas menggunakan gambar ini di situs web Anda, templat, dll., Harap berikan kami tautan atribusiBagaimana Memberikan Atribusi? Tautan Artikel menjadi Hyperlink
Misalnya: Sumber: VBA Const (wallstreetmojo.com)

Sintaks Pernyataan Const di VBA

Pernyataan Const sedikit berbeda dari pernyataan “Dim”. Untuk memahaminya dengan lebih baik, mari kita lihat sintaks yang ditulis dengan baik dari pernyataan Const VBA.

Const [Nama Variabel] Sebagai [Tipe Data] = [Nilai Variabel]

  • Const: Dengan kata ini, kami menginisialisasi proses mendeklarasikan konstanta.
  • Nama Variabel: Ini seperti biasa memberi nama variabel. Kami lebih suka menyebutnya Nama Const daripada Nama Variabel.
  • Tipe Data: Nilai apa yang akan disimpan oleh variabel yang dideklarasikan.
  • Nama Variabel: Bagian selanjutnya dan terakhir adalah nilai apa yang akan kita tetapkan ke variabel yang telah kita nyatakan. Bobot yang diberikan harus sesuai dengan tipe datanya .

Kondisi Konstanta di VBA

  • Nama konstanta yang kita deklarasikan dapat berisi maksimal 256 karakter.
  • Nama konstanta tidak boleh dimulai dengan angka; sebaliknya, itu harus dimulai dengan alfabet.
  • Kami tidak dapat mencadangkan kata kunci VBA untuk mendeklarasikan konstanta.
  • Nama konstanta tidak boleh mengandung spasi atau karakter khusus kecuali karakter garis bawah.
  • Seseorang dapat mendeklarasikan beberapa konstanta dengan satu pernyataan.

Contoh Pernyataan Const di VBA

Mari deklarasikan variabel pertama Anda melalui pernyataan VBA Const . Setelah itu, kita dapat mendeklarasikan konstanta pada level subprosedur, modul, dan proyek.

Sekarang, lihat cara mendeklarasikan di tingkat sub prosedur.

Pada contoh di atas, kita mendeklarasikan konstanta “k” di dalam sub prosedur bernama Const_Example1(). Dan kami telah menetapkan nilainya sebagai 75.

Sekarang, lihat deklarasi Constant level modul.

Di bagian atas modul, kami telah mendeklarasikan tiga konstanta dalam modul “Modul 1”.

Konstanta VBA ini dapat diakses di “Modul 1” di setiap sub prosedur dalam modul ini, yaitu “Modul 1”.

Jadikan Konstanta Tersedia di Seluruh Modul

Kita dapat mengakses konstanta tersebut di dalam modul dengan semua subprosedur saat kita mendeklarasikan konstanta di bagian atas modul kelas VBAModul Kelas VBAPengguna memiliki kemampuan untuk membangun Objek VBA mereka sendiri di Modul Kelas VBA. Objek yang dibuat dalam modul ini dapat digunakan dalam proyek VBA apa pun.Baca lebih lanjut.

Tapi bagaimana kita membuatnya tersedia dengan semua modul di buku kerja?

Agar tersedia di seluruh modul, kita perlu mendeklarasikannya dengan kata “Publik”.

Sekarang, variabel di atas tidak hanya tersedia dengan “Modul 1.” Sebaliknya, kita juga dapat menggunakan “Modul 2”.

Perbedaan Antara Pernyataan Dim VBA & Pernyataan Const

Akan membantu jika Anda meragukan perbedaan antara pernyataan “Dim” tradisional dan pernyataan “Const” baru di VBA.

Kami memiliki satu perbedaan dengan ini, yaitu lihat gambar di bawah ini.

Pada gambar pertama, segera setelah kita mendeklarasikan sebuah variabel, kita telah memberikan beberapa nilai padanya.

Namun pada gambar kedua, dengan menggunakan pernyataan “Dim” terlebih dahulu, kita telah mendeklarasikan variabel.

Setelah mendeklarasikan variabel, kami telah menetapkan nilai secara terpisah di baris yang berbeda.

Seperti ini, kita dapat menggunakan pernyataan “Const” VBA untuk mendeklarasikan konstanta, yang merupakan cara yang sama untuk mengkomunikasikan variabel dengan pernyataan “Dim”.

Artikel yang Direkomendasikan

Artikel ini telah menjadi panduan untuk VBA Const (Konstanta). Di sini kita membahas cara menggunakan pernyataan Constant di VBA beserta contoh dan perbedaan kritisnya dengan informasi Dim. Di bawah ini adalah beberapa artikel Excel berguna yang terkait dengan VBA: –

  • VBA Do Loop
  • VBA DoEvents
  • Opsi VBA Eksplisit
  • Teks VBA

Related Posts

Tinggalkan Balasan